Yep, it still blows my mind that for some fans the X game is the pinnacle of the season; especially puzzling when UC had a conference game with #1 Houston weeks later. But among the many reasons to be thankful to move on from the AAC is that a December pre-conference home game against X should pale in comparison with just about any Big 12 opponent that comes calling.

I go back a few decades with UC and the rivalry game of interest was always Louisville. I viewed games with X, Temple, or Dayton as interesting but not real consequential as none of those teams had a national championship profile.

Chiming in. I love Nolley, and his D has improved so much. On TV you can see him really get in a defensive stance (used to stand too straight), and intensity on his face. Wes really has him buying in.

Wish he took another 2-3 shots/half, but that is not his personality. Wes needs to work on this next.

Last possession- This is not his strength. I really wish DDJ would have come and get the ball (hand off, but limited time) or off the ball screen to free him. If nothing else, Nolley should have tried to penetrate and put the pressure on the refs.

OT- I agree him posting is not his game, but his play on the block is improving every game.

Disappointed in the late game drought but we got the win.
